Rapid Application Development Software | Codegear RAD Studio
Total Page:16
File Type:pdf, Size:1020Kb
RAD Studio 2010 Product Review Guide August 2009 Corporate Headquarters EMEA Headquarters Asia-Pacific Headquarters 100 California Street, 12th Floor York House L7. 313 La Trobe Street San Francisco, California 94111 18 York Road Melbourne VIC 3000 Maidenhead, Berkshire Australia SL6 1SF, United Kingdom RAD Studio 2010 Reviewer Guide TABLE OF CONTENTS Table of Contents ............................................................................................................................ - 1 - Introduction ...................................................................................................................................... - 3 - General Overview of RAD Studio 2010 ...................................................................................... - 3 - What is New in RAD Studio 2010 ............................................................................................... - 3 - A Word on Delphi Prism ............................................................................................................. - 6 - Prerequisites ................................................................................................................................ - 7 - Minimum System Requirements ................................................................................................. - 7 - Internationalizations .................................................................................................................... - 7 - Editions ......................................................................................................................................... - 8 - Professional .............................................................................................................................. - 8 - Enterprise .................................................................................................................................. - 8 - Architect .................................................................................................................................... - 9 - Installation .................................................................................................................................... - 9 - The Integrated Development Environment (IDE) ..................................................................... - 9 - General Notes .............................................................................................................................. - 9 - Speed is The Key – The New IDE Insight ..................................................................................... - 10 - Classic Approach to Development .......................................................................................... - 11 - Writing Code -The Code Editor ............................................................................................... - 11 - Visually Designing a User Interface - The Form Designer ...................................................... - 13 - Managing an Application’s Content - The Project Manager ................................................. - 14 - Looking Under the Hood - The Debugger .............................................................................. - 15 - Accessing Data – The Data Explorer ........................................................................................ - 17 - The Visual Component Library ................................................................................................. - 18 - Touch the Future .................................................................................................................... - 19 - New Database and Touch features found in Delphi and C++Builder 2010 (Example) .... - 19 - Gestures / Touch .................................................................................................................... - 21 - New Class Explorer feature for C++Builder ............................................................................ - 22 - New Multi-tier Database Architecture – DataSnap 2010 ........................................................ - 23 - Full UML Integration with Audits and Metrics ......................................................................... - 24 - New RTTI and RTL support ....................................................................................................... - 25 - Search Command Changes ...................................................................................................... - 26 - New Features Introduced in RAD Studio 2009 ............................................................................ - 26 - Database Design and Modeling .............................................................................................. - 26 - New Delphi Language Features ............................................................................................... - 27 - Generics .................................................................................................................................. - 27 - Anonymous Methods ............................................................................................................. - 28 - New VCL Features ..................................................................................................................... - 29 - Ribbon Controls ..................................................................................................................... - 29 - Additional New Components ............................................................................................... - 29 - Updates to Existing Components ......................................................................................... - 31 - New IDE Features ...................................................................................................................... - 32 - Resource Manager ................................................................................................................. - 32 - Build Configurations .............................................................................................................. - 33 - Class Explorer ......................................................................................................................... - 34 - Translation Tools .................................................................................................................... - 35 - Updated and Improved COM/ActiveX Support .................................................................. - 36 - Embarcadero Technologies - 1 - RAD Studio 2010 Reviewer Guide Features That Were New in Delphi 2007 ..................................................................................... - 37 - Blackfish™ SQL .......................................................................................................................... - 37 - Additional Blackfish SQL Resources ..................................................................................... - 37 - Vista Support .............................................................................................................................. - 37 - Glassing Effects ......................................................................................................................... - 38 - Vista Dialogs .............................................................................................................................. - 38 - AJAX and VCL for the Web ...................................................................................................... - 38 - dbExpress 4 ................................................................................................................................ - 39 - Additional Selected Features from RAD Studio 2009 ................................................................. - 40 - The Integrated Development Environment ............................................................................ - 40 - Code Editor ............................................................................................................................ - 40 - The Visual Design Experience .................................................................................................. - 43 - Form Designer ........................................................................................................................ - 43 - Project Manager ..................................................................................................................... - 45 - Build Configurations .............................................................................................................. - 46 - Debugger ............................................................................................................................... - 47 - Integrated Unit Testing .......................................................................................................... - 49 - Refactorings ............................................................................................................................ - 49 - The Object Pascal Language ................................................................................................ - 51 - The Visual Component Library .............................................................................................. - 51 - Database Access .................................................................................................................... - 52 - Web Development ................................................................................................................